Ayaan Zaidi
12e4841d96
fix(cli): preserve prompt hooks in history reseed
2026-04-26 09:34:24 +05:30
Ayaan Zaidi
3eff589ac0
test(cli): cover transcript compaction reseed
2026-04-26 09:34:24 +05:30
Ayaan Zaidi
dfd5940c34
fix(cli): compact persisted CLI transcripts
2026-04-26 09:34:24 +05:30
Peter Steinberger
9ed11d6c49
fix: steer agents to safe gateway config flow
2026-04-26 05:00:17 +01:00
Vincent Koc
44da034516
fix(otel): add agent label to token metrics
2026-04-25 20:57:47 -07:00
Shakker
d251932fcf
refactor: keep manifest contracts on plugin index
2026-04-26 04:55:12 +01:00
Vincent Koc
948c32dd33
fix(channels): lazy-load setup fallback runtime
2026-04-25 20:53:44 -07:00
Ayaan Zaidi
76dc66f5fa
fix(models): use synthetic auth expiry for status
2026-04-26 09:21:06 +05:30
Neerav Makwana
ad27e0069d
fix(models): avoid externalizing Claude CLI auth
2026-04-26 09:21:06 +05:30
Neerav Makwana
911fcb47f1
fix(models): reflect Claude CLI auth status
2026-04-26 09:21:06 +05:30
Peter Steinberger
38e61e0046
test(plugins): drop duplicate bundle command mock
2026-04-26 04:46:05 +01:00
Peter Steinberger
540c70d166
fix(plugins): ignore bundled load path aliases
2026-04-26 04:46:05 +01:00
Shakker
0f27f2b351
feat: use indexed manifests for static model catalog rows
2026-04-26 04:41:51 +01:00
Shakker
35171f4e47
feat: use manifest catalog rows for provider list fast path
2026-04-26 04:41:51 +01:00
Shakker
82a529aaaf
feat: carry manifest catalog discovery mode
2026-04-26 04:41:51 +01:00
Peter Steinberger
0ca9c4dcb0
fix(cli): preserve lazy placeholder options
2026-04-26 04:40:26 +01:00
Peter Steinberger
e74f2e1501
test: remove duplicate plugin enable mock
2026-04-26 04:39:54 +01:00
Shakker
2d68fda31f
fix: defer onboarding install record commits
2026-04-26 04:39:12 +01:00
Shakker
34bd66d929
fix: keep read-only channels off setup runtime
2026-04-26 04:39:12 +01:00
Shakker
2e7635f4f9
fix: scope web provider ownership to plugin index
2026-04-26 04:39:12 +01:00
Peter Steinberger
6336ed4166
fix: gate codex acp route hints
2026-04-26 04:36:26 +01:00
Peter Steinberger
844d2bd515
test: mock browser cleanup in heartbeat session tests
2026-04-26 04:33:37 +01:00
Colin Johnson
21082d2ede
fix(plugins): verify bundled runtime deps installs
...
Verify bundled runtime dependency installs before reporting success, so a clean npm exit cannot hide packages missing from the managed runtime-deps root.
Also updates the bundle command test mock for the current plugin enable-state API.
Local proof:
- `pnpm test src/plugins/bundle-commands.test.ts`
- `pnpm test src/plugins/bundled-runtime-deps.test.ts src/commands/doctor-bundled-plugin-runtime-deps.test.ts src/plugins/loader.test.ts`
- `pnpm check:changed`
Co-authored-by: Colin <colin@solvely.net >
2026-04-26 04:32:33 +01:00
Peter Steinberger
96d90091c4
test: align task title sanitization expectation
2026-04-26 04:30:13 +01:00
Peter Steinberger
2c8c79de5c
fix(tts): normalize streamed tts voice media
2026-04-26 04:28:19 +01:00
Peter Steinberger
f4e6322649
test: align runtime schema registry mock count
2026-04-26 04:25:41 +01:00
Peter Steinberger
924e132d96
test: add manifests to npm install fixtures
2026-04-26 04:22:28 +01:00
Pinghuachiu
7b943667a0
fix: expose image edit geometry flags in capability cli
...
Expose image edit geometry flags in the capability CLI and document the new infer options.\n\nThanks @Pinghuachiu.
2026-04-26 04:22:22 +01:00
Peter Steinberger
ee8f41f56e
fix(channels): strip copied inbound metadata from replies
2026-04-26 04:21:20 +01:00
Peter Steinberger
b3ac316e0b
fix: preserve indexed plugin diagnostics
2026-04-26 04:17:15 +01:00
Shakker
862b39976d
fix: remove managed plugin files on uninstall
2026-04-26 04:16:33 +01:00
Shakker
48ba3a4198
fix: clean migrated plugin install config
2026-04-26 04:16:33 +01:00
Shakker
f5f4477bae
fix: reject manifestless plugin archives
2026-04-26 04:16:33 +01:00
Ayaan Zaidi
64630e1c39
test: fix claude cli context1m fixture
2026-04-26 08:45:59 +05:30
Arthur Kazemi
8abbae0101
fix: enable claude-cli 1m context override
2026-04-26 08:45:59 +05:30
Arthur Kazemi
bb389a37d0
test: cover claude-cli context1m context-window behavior
2026-04-26 08:45:59 +05:30
Peter Steinberger
a91baa16de
fix(tts): honor explicit directive providers
2026-04-26 04:14:48 +01:00
Peter Steinberger
969a3757b9
test: harden plugin registry mocks
2026-04-26 04:10:48 +01:00
Peter Steinberger
cf834e2a21
fix(tts): clean streamed directive text
2026-04-26 04:09:56 +01:00
Vincent Koc
2261918c8c
fix(plugins): resolve activation plans from plugin registry
2026-04-25 20:06:06 -07:00
Peter Steinberger
6df120fb39
fix: keep internal completion wakes out of chat memory
2026-04-26 04:01:45 +01:00
Shakker
d0d93d0fde
test: harden bundle index reconstruction
2026-04-26 03:58:29 +01:00
Peter Steinberger
8748ae3bb7
fix(skills): parse remote which bin maps
2026-04-26 03:58:22 +01:00
Peter Steinberger
18a638ceae
test: isolate cold plugin registry metadata mocks
2026-04-26 03:57:38 +01:00
Ayaan Zaidi
1c77515396
fix(agents): scope Claude JSON unwrapping
2026-04-26 08:27:33 +05:30
Alec Hrdina
1b41513b3b
agents/cli: scope nested result unwrapping
2026-04-26 08:27:33 +05:30
Alec Hrdina
015e39e3cf
agents/cli: unwrap nested claude result json
2026-04-26 08:27:33 +05:30
Peter Steinberger
c3833f7729
fix(providers): satisfy vllm chat kwargs lint
2026-04-26 03:54:20 +01:00
Peter Steinberger
ed5276f9b9
fix(providers): keep vllm nemotron replies visible
2026-04-26 03:54:20 +01:00
Peter Steinberger
7a85c1a822
fix(tts): surface voice status and harden providers
2026-04-26 03:51:30 +01:00